Package org.exoplatform.webui.url

Examples of org.exoplatform.webui.url.ComponentURL


        return ComponentURL.TYPE;
    }

    @Override
    protected ComponentURL newURL(URLContext context) {
        return new ComponentURL(context);
    }
View Full Code Here


     * @return return portal url template
     * @throws java.io.UnsupportedEncodingException
     */
    public String getPortalURLTemplate() throws UnsupportedEncodingException {
        StandaloneAppRequestContext context = WebuiRequestContext.getCurrentInstance();
        ComponentURL urlTemplate = context.createURL(ComponentURL.TYPE);
        urlTemplate.setMimeType(MimeType.PLAIN);
        urlTemplate.setPath(context.getNodePath());
        urlTemplate.setResource(EMPTY_COMPONENT);
        urlTemplate.setAction("{portal:action}");

        return URLDecoder.decode(urlTemplate.toString(), "UTF-8");
    }
View Full Code Here

     * @return return portal url template
     * @throws UnsupportedEncodingException
     */
    public String getPortalURLTemplate() throws UnsupportedEncodingException {
        PortalRequestContext pcontext = Util.getPortalRequestContext();
        ComponentURL urlTemplate = pcontext.createURL(ComponentURL.TYPE);
        urlTemplate.setMimeType(MimeType.PLAIN);
        urlTemplate.setPath(pcontext.getNodePath());
        urlTemplate.setResource(EMPTY_COMPONENT);
        urlTemplate.setAction("_portal:action_");

        return urlTemplate.toString();
    }
View Full Code Here

    public ExoPortletInvocationContext(PortalRequestContext portalRequestContext, UIPortlet portlet) {
        super(MediaType.TEXT_HTML);

        //
        ComponentURL url = portalRequestContext.createURL(ComponentURL.TYPE, portlet);
        String path = portalRequestContext.getNodePath();
        url.setPath(path);

        //
        this.request = portalRequestContext.getRequest();
        this.response = portalRequestContext.getResponse();
        this.url = url;
View Full Code Here

     * @return return portal url template
     * @throws UnsupportedEncodingException
     */
    public String getPortalURLTemplate() throws UnsupportedEncodingException {
        PortalRequestContext pcontext = Util.getPortalRequestContext();
        ComponentURL urlTemplate = pcontext.createURL(ComponentURL.TYPE);
        urlTemplate.setMimeType(MimeType.PLAIN);
        urlTemplate.setPath(pcontext.getNodePath());
        urlTemplate.setResource(EMPTY_COMPONENT);
        urlTemplate.setAction("_portal:action_");

        return urlTemplate.toString();
    }
View Full Code Here

     * @return return portal url template
     * @throws UnsupportedEncodingException
     */
    public String getPortalURLTemplate() throws UnsupportedEncodingException {
        PortalRequestContext pcontext = Util.getPortalRequestContext();
        ComponentURL urlTemplate = pcontext.createURL(ComponentURL.TYPE);
        urlTemplate.setMimeType(MimeType.PLAIN);
        urlTemplate.setPath(pcontext.getNodePath());
        urlTemplate.setResource(EMPTY_COMPONENT);
        urlTemplate.setAction("{portal:action}");

        return URLDecoder.decode(urlTemplate.toString(), "UTF-8");
    }
View Full Code Here

     * @return return portal url template
     * @throws java.io.UnsupportedEncodingException
     */
    public String getPortalURLTemplate() throws UnsupportedEncodingException {
        StandaloneAppRequestContext context = WebuiRequestContext.getCurrentInstance();
        ComponentURL urlTemplate = context.createURL(ComponentURL.TYPE);
        if (URLWriter.isUrlEncoded()) {
            urlTemplate.setMimeType(MimeType.XHTML);
        } else {
            urlTemplate.setMimeType(MimeType.PLAIN);
        }
        urlTemplate.setPath(context.getNodePath());
        urlTemplate.setResource(EMPTY_COMPONENT);
        urlTemplate.setAction("{portal:action}");

        return URLDecoder.decode(urlTemplate.toString(), "UTF-8");
    }
View Full Code Here

     * @return return portal url template
     * @throws UnsupportedEncodingException
     */
    public String getPortalURLTemplate() throws UnsupportedEncodingException {
        PortalRequestContext pcontext = Util.getPortalRequestContext();
        ComponentURL urlTemplate = pcontext.createURL(ComponentURL.TYPE);
        if (URLWriter.isUrlEncoded()) {
            urlTemplate.setMimeType(MimeType.XHTML);
        } else {
            urlTemplate.setMimeType(MimeType.PLAIN);
        }
        urlTemplate.setPath(pcontext.getNodePath());
        urlTemplate.setResource(EMPTY_COMPONENT);
        urlTemplate.setAction("_portal:action_");

        return urlTemplate.toString();
    }
View Full Code Here

TOP

Related Classes of org.exoplatform.webui.url.ComponentURL

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.